Indian pharmacy manufacturers are not explicitly required by law to post their licenses and accreditations on their websites. However, many choose to do so for several regulatory and market-driven reasons. While the Drugs and Cosmetics Act, 1940, and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P) guidelines mandate adherence to specific standards, they do not specifically require online publication of licenses. Nevertheless, many companies voluntarily publish this information to build trust, demonstrate compliance, and facilitate international trade. Leading firms like Dr. Reddy’s Laboratories and Cipla exemplify this best practice, enhancing credibility and streamlining audits and inspections.
